Conditional formatting presets

Color Scales change the color of each cell based on its value. Each color scale uses a two- or three-color gradient. For example, in the Green-Yellow-Red color scale, the highest values are green, the average values are yellow, and the lowest values are red.

How do you conditional format a cell based on value?

On the Home tab, in the Style group, click the arrow next to Conditional Formatting, and then click Highlight Cells Rules. Select the command you want, such as Between, Equal To Text that Contains, or A Date Occurring. Enter the values you want to use, and then select a format.

How do you use conditional formatting to apply a green fill with dark green text to the top ten values?

Click Home > Conditional Formatting > Top/Bottom Rules> Top 10 Items. Now set the n value on the window that appears. This will change the color of the top n values in a column. You can change the color of the bottom n values following the same process.

How do I change the fill color in conditional formatting in Excel?

On the Home tab, click on Conditional Formatting Manage Rules. In the Conditional Formatting Rules Manager, select the Conditional Format and click on Edit Rule. In the Edit Formatting Rule dialog, click on the color dropdown and choose More Colors.

What is conditional formatting give examples?

Conditional Formatting (CF) is a tool that allows you to apply formats to a cell or range of cells, and have that formatting change depending on the value of the cell or the value of a formula. For example, you can have a cell appear bold only when the value of the cell is greater than 100.

How Do I Change Cell Color Based on Value in Another Cell?
  1. Highlight the cells you want to format.
  2. Navigate to Format > Conditional formatting.
  3. Change the Conditional dropdown box to Custom formula is.
  4. Enter a formula to set the rule for the formatting.
  5. Select the color you want to the formatting to apply.
  6. Click Done.

How do you apply conditional formatting in Excel?

Apply conditional formatting to text
  1. Select the range of cells, the table, or the whole sheet that you want to apply conditional formatting to.
  2. On the Home tab, click Conditional Formatting.
  3. Point to Highlight Cells Rules, and then click Text that Contains.
  4. Type the text that you want to highlight, and then click OK.
